Joedirt199 Posted June 30, 2019 Share Posted June 30, 2019 (edited) I will throw up some of my 244 loads I have tested 20 yard groups CZ P09 158 xtreme .358 RNFP plated sized to .356 2.8 244 767 fps 12 sd about 2" group 135 RN summers coated .356 3.6 244 995 fps 12 sd 1.5" group 3.5 244 944 fps 8 sd nice little 1" group 145 RN summers coated .356 3.4 244 924 fps 10 sd 1" group with 1 flier out to 2.5" 3.0 244 813 fps 12 sd 2" group 125 SNS TC coated 4.1 244 1052 fps 5 sd Little over an 1" group with flier out to 2.5" Shadow 1 125 RMR FP match 3.9 244 1017 fps 18 sd .75" group with 2" flier 120 Penn FP lead 4.0 244 1056 fps 47 sd 2" group 125 SNS TC coated 4.0 244 1055 fps 8 sd 2.5" group 145 summers RN .357 coated 3.4 244 931 fps 4 sd 1" group 2" flier 145 summers RN .356 coated 3.4 244 933 fps 4 sd 2.5" group Edited June 30, 2019 by Joedirt199 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

rowdyb Posted July 18, 2019 Share Posted July 18, 2019 (edited) yes, out of 3 different guns. g17, g34 and shadow 2. 1.145" oal, 147gr plated Berrys round nose. the 3.4 got me 130pf out of the G17 but was 135pf out of the Shadow 2. 3.3 was good out of the 34 and Shadow 2. i was developing an ipsc nats for the g17 load and in it 3.3 had too many too close to 125pf. they made it, but there was a trend and i don't trust being near the edge. 3.2 didn't make it out of the g17, but did out of the 5" guns, but it was like 127, 128pf on average. bigdawgbeav Posted July 31, 2019 Share Posted July 31, 2019 Got to the range today, only chrono'd 10 rounds of 147gr. PC Bullets over 3.3grs of 244, OAL set to 1.08. I ended up with a 952 ft/s average. Spread of 34, SD of 11... A whopping 139.9 PF!This was out of my Canik TP9 SFx. I would go less of a charge, but the volume is so low already you really need to make sure there is actually powder in the case.
